Photographing Kubota Garden   

Do you love photography?  Do you wish your photographs were better, truer to what you saw and felt as you made your photograph?  You are certainly not alone.  One of the best ways to improve your photography is to (1) practice, (2) look at other photographs and (3) share your photographs for feedback.  In this 2-session workshop we will do all 3.  

Our focus will be on one of Seattle’s less-known gems at an unsung time of year - Kubota Gardens in early June. With its 20 acres, 11 ponds, 2 waterfalls, 2 red bridges plus140 varieties of maple and 30 of hydrangeas the photo ops are everywhere  

We will meet at the Garden for a brief orientation and 2 hours of photography in person. A week later we will followup with a Zoom session online to share selects of the photographs we all make on location.  In the Zoom you will receive constructive feedback from your instructor and all the participants with their collective wisdom and varied tastes, exploring in particular the principles of evocative composition.  

For any skill level using any camera, from phone to mirrorless.  All you need is a passion for photography.
